IP查询
查询
你查询的IP:[120.76.221.89] 地理位置:中国–浙江–杭州阿里云BGP数据中心
最新查询
60.201.66.60
222.32.146.172
202.112.185.130
58.32.15.139
120.102.43.161
120.233.67.82
120.192.247.30
118.64.230.96
123.101.172.35
118.242.255.109
120.76.221.89
210.15.221.251
116.4.245.143
125.213.88.228
116.215.40.238
124.248.228.208
119.15.136.24
123.128.124.79
123.199.128.105
192.188.170.225
202.20.120.139
116.216.252.253
116.1.62.37
203.89.141.155
118.248.195.105
124.64.181.64
119.59.128.103
119.248.49.112
116.13.117.161
121.100.128.88
117.75.238.66
119.58.38.222